👍What Pet Owners Praised

Owners consistently praised the vets for being caring, thorough and clear in their explanations, with many noting quick, effective treatments and good outcomes. Several reviews highlight compassionate end‑of‑life care, and multiple mentions cite same‑day appointments and being seen on time. The clinic is repeatedly described as clean and well kept, and staff are often called friendly, welcoming and professional.

💬Common Feedback & Suggestions

While most reviews are positive, a noticeable minority reported abrupt or rude interactions, including phone manner concerns and consultation experiences that felt rushed or overly quick to use a muzzle on anxious dogs. A few people mentioned long waits or scheduling mix‑ups, and difficulty booking online. Pricing feedback is mixed: many found fees fair and estimates transparent, but others objected to limited payment options (no gap‑only or payment plans) and occasional higher costs such as blood tests. There are isolated reports of inadequate examination or poor bedside manner leading some to seek care elsewhere.

🐾Tips for Pet Owners

  • If your pet is anxious or reactive, mention this at booking and request a vet who takes a slow, gentle approach so extra time can be allowed.
  • Call the clinic to book—several reviewers found phone booking helpful when the website wasn’t clear—and ask about same‑day slots if it’s urgent.
  • Arrive a little early; most visits run on time but a few reviewers experienced delays or mix‑ups.
  • Discuss costs upfront and ask for an itemised estimate; note that gap‑only payments or payment plans weren’t available according to some reviews.
  • For end‑of‑life visits, let the team know your preferences; reviewers said they were given private time and compassionate support.

Consultation fees in Australia vary by clinic and are not government‑regulated, and Medicare does not cover pets. Call the clinic for a current quote for your pet’s needs, and request an itemised written estimate for any procedures or tests. If you require urgent or after‑hours care at any vet, be aware those fees are typically higher. Pet insurance and third‑party payment options exist in general, so ask your insurer and the clinic what’s available to you.

Most Australian vets commonly accept EFTPOS, Visa/Mastercard and tap‑and‑go (Apple Pay/Google Pay), and some offer insurance gap claims or payment plans—call ahead to confirm what this clinic accepts. Some pet owners have mentioned limited payment options here, so it’s wise to ask about cards, contactless payments, any insurance claims and payment‑plan choices when you book.

After‑hours or 24/7 emergency service isn’t listed in the provided information; call to ask about same‑day urgent appointments during opening hours. For life‑threatening emergencies outside these hours, seek a dedicated 24/7 emergency vet hospital, and note that after‑hours fees are generally higher in Australia.
